## Dependency Pinning — Thorngate Services

All Thorngate services pin exact versions; ranges are forbidden. Updates land only via the Wrenfield bot, one dependency per PR, with lockfile diff attached. Unpinned transitive deps fail CI. Emergency bumps need sign-off from the security rotation. The pinning checker itself runs with the following configuration.

deployment values, yagef-yawip:
ELIOX_PIN=5303
ELIOX_METRICS_HOST=metrics.eliox.paliqworks.corp
ELIOX_LOG_LEVEL=error
ELIOX_TENANT=praiel

Internal Memo — Project Saltfern

Welcome to the team. Quick context before your first steering call: we've been quietly evaluating an acquisition of Bramblehook Analytics. Diligence looks clean so far — their Westcove team is strong, and the tech fills our forecasting gap. Keep this inside the leadership circle for now. The key terms are summarized in the note below.

management briefing: Only 33 of the 205 pilot accounts renewed Kasath, so a churn review is set for October 17. Weniusek Logistics is in early talks to buy Holethax Freight for about $345.6 million.

Subject: Webhook retry semantics — please read before shipping

Hi all,

Quick primer for folks new to the Pondlark release channel: webhook deliveries from the Ferrule dispatcher now retry with exponential backoff — 5 attempts over roughly 30 minutes, then the event parks in the dead-letter queue. Receivers must be idempotent; duplicates are expected during failover. Nothing changes for senders. Full semantics are in the runbook.

The rollout build is identified by the token below.

session token of yajep-hahaf = htk31_bdf9e6857d57a699ce425c2d94acb7d

**Q: Why did BranchSweeper delete a branch someone was still using?**

BranchSweeper flags branches with no commits in 90 days, posts a warning in the repo channel, then archives them after 14 more days. Nothing is permanently deleted; archived branches can be restored for six months. If a customer reports an unexpected removal, check the bot's audit log first. The full restore procedure is documented on the internal page below.

dashboard of yagug-yafop = https://sonarqube.zarqeldata.corp/pipeline/run/ticket/job/a05c978b94bd721e